#' Set expiry parameters
#' 
#' @param general_expiry Maximum number of days since database 
#'     file modification
#' @param sra_expiry,geo_expiry,srr_gsm_expiry Maximum number of days since 
#'    modification of respective database files
#' @param missing_file_number Number of missing files
#' @return Expiry parameters
#' 
#' Sets expiry parameters for three respective databases, according to the 
#' logic that specific parameters should be used where possible and for missing
#' parameters general_expiry will be used (i.e. if all arguments are provided,
#' general_expiry will be ignored).
#' Also checks whether the expiry parameters are numeric and returns 
#' appropriate errors or warnings.
#' 
#' @keywords internal
#' 
.setExpiryParameters <- function(general_expiry, 
                                 sra_expiry, 
                                 geo_expiry, 
                                 srr_gsm_expiry, 
                                 missing_file_number){
    
    # Logic:
    # Use specific parameters (sra, geo, srr_gsm) if available. 
    # If not, use the expiry date from general_expiry
    
    if ((!is.null(general_expiry))&
        (!is.null(sra_expiry))&
        (!is.null(geo_expiry))&
        (!is.null(srr_gsm_expiry))){
        warning(paste0("general_expiry argument will be ignored, since all ",
                       "the individual expiry dates have been provided"))
    }
    
    if (is.null(sra_expiry)){
        sra_expiry <- general_expiry
    }
    if (is.null(geo_expiry)){
        geo_expiry <- general_expiry
    }
    if (is.null(srr_gsm_expiry)){
        srr_gsm_expiry <- general_expiry
    }
    
    
    
    if ( !(is.numeric(general_expiry)) | 
         !(is.numeric(sra_expiry)) | 
         !(is.numeric(geo_expiry)) | 
         !(is.numeric(srr_gsm_expiry)) ){
        stop("Expiry parameters must be numeric")
    }
    
    
    # Only communicate the expiry dates if there are some files present
    if (missing_file_number<3){
        .mm(cli::rule(), "comm")
        .mm(paste0("Reminders for outdated database files will occur ",
                   "once files are older than XX days:"), "comm")
        
        #.mm(paste0("Using the following expiry dates for databases \n",
        #    "(max. number of days since file creation date):"), "comm")
        
        .mm(paste0("SRA: ", sra_expiry, " days"), "qn")
        .mm(paste0("GEO: ", geo_expiry, " days"), "qn")
        .mm(paste0("SRR_GSM: ", srr_gsm_expiry, " days"), "qn")
    }
    
    
    
    
    expiry_parameters <- list(sra_expiry=sra_expiry,
                              geo_expiry=geo_expiry,
                              srr_gsm_expiry=srr_gsm_expiry)
    
    
    return(expiry_parameters)
    
    
}

#' Write table to database file
#' @param df Data frame to be written as a table in the database
#' @param table_name A character with the name for the table
#' @param database_file A character with the name of the database file 
#'     (without the path)
#' @param overwrite A logical indicating whether to overwrite an existing 
#'     table with the same name. Defaults to FALSE.
#'     
#' @return Nothing. Write the dataframe into the specified database
#' 
#' @keywords internal
#' 
.writeTableToFile <- function(df, table_name, path, database_file, 
                              overwrite=FALSE){
    
    path <- normalizePath(path) # Needed as used for test setup
    database_file <- file.path(path, database_file)
    
    #print(database_file)
    if(getSpiderSeqROption("testing")){
        if (file.exists(database_file)) return()
    }
    
    conn <- DBI::dbConnect(RSQLite::SQLite(), 
                           database_file, overwrite=overwrite)
    on.exit(DBI::dbDisconnect(conn), add=TRUE)
    #on.exit(print("done done"), add=TRUE)
    DBI::dbWriteTable(conn=conn, name=table_name, value = df)
}
